Karen's White Chili
Serves 8–10
Ingredients:
- 1 pound large white beans
- 6 cups chicken broth
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 medium onions, chopped (divided)
- 1 tablespoon oil
- 2 4-ounce cans chopped green chilies
- 2 teaspoons ground cumin
- 1½ teaspoons dried oregano
- ¼ teaspoon ground cloves
- ¼ teaspoon cayenne pepper
- 4 cups diced cooked chicken breasts
- 3 cups grated Monterey Jack cheese
Directions:
- Combine beans, chicken broth, garlic and half of the onions in a large soup pot and bring to a boil.
- Reduce heat and simmer until beans are very soft, 3 hours or more. Add more chicken broth, if necessary.
- In a skillet, sauté remaining onions in oil until tender. Add chilies and seasonings and mix thoroughly. Add to bean mixture.
- Add chicken and continue to simmer 1 hour.
- Serve topped with grated cheese.
